“AASL Thinkfinity Zmuda Challenge” instructions
Introduced at the AASL President’s Program during the ALA 2010 Annual Conference, Thinkfinity.org is offering two $5,000 incentive awards for the two most innovative ideas on how school librarians can help students acquire 21st-Century Skills. Thinkfinity.org asks school librarians to post their ideas as a reply to the Thinkfinity Community AASL Thinkfinity Zmuda Challenge discussion by July 15, 2010. After that time, AASL leadership and Allison Zmuda will select the two winning ideas.
To enter the challenge:
- Go to Thinkfinity.org and select “Visit our Community” at the top of the page
- Register for the community
- Submit your idea to the “AASL Thinkfinity Zmuda Challenge” discussion
The winners must each complete a grant application before receiving the $5,000 award. Note that winners are not asked to implement their idea with the $5,000; instead, the incentive can be used to acquire resources for their school or school library.
